Factors Influencing the Cost of Private Psychiatry
The cost of Private Psychiatrist of private psychiatric services can differ widely based upon numerous elements. Understanding these aspects can assist potential clients make notified decisions concerning their mental health care.
Secret Factors That Affect Cost
Place
The geographical area where the psychiatrist practices can impact prices. Significant cities and upscale areas normally have greater costs than backwoods.
Experience and Qualifications
Psychiatrists with extensive training, specialized certifications, or an enduring credibility typically charge higher charges compared to newer specialists.
Type of Services Provided
The nature of the psychiatric services (e.g., preliminary consultation, ongoing therapy, medication management) can affect costs. Complex assessments and treatments tend to be more costly.
Period of Sessions
Common sessions range from 30 to 60 minutes. Longer sessions or extended treatments will sustain greater charges.
Insurance Coverage
If the psychiatrist accepts insurance, the patient's out-of-pocket expenses may vary substantially depending on their insurance strategy. Those without insurance will bear the complete cost of services.
Setting
Whether the psychiatrist runs in a private practice, a clinic, or a hospital can likewise impact fees.General Cost Estimates
While the expenses can vary based upon the above factors, here is a basic overview of what patients might anticipate when looking for private psychiatric care:
Service TypeEstimated Cost per SessionPreliminary Consultation₤ 200 - ₤ 500Follow-up Therapy Sessions₤ 100 - ₤ 300Medication Management Sessions₤ 100 - ₤ 250Mental Testing/Assessment₤ 300 - ₤ 700Group Therapy Sessions₤ 30 - ₤ 100Extra Costs to Consider

What insurance plans do private psychiatrists usually accept?
Private psychiatrists may accept a variety of insurance strategies, but this varies considerably based upon individual practices. Clients are encouraged to contact the psychiatrist's office to verify accepted plans and clarify protection specifics.
2. Exist sliding scale options readily available for payment?
Some private psychiatrists offer moving scale fees based upon income, making services more accessible to individuals facing financial constraints. It's a good idea for clients to inquire about this choice.
3. For how long is a normal psychiatric session?
Sessions normally last in between 30 to 60 minutes, however the duration can depend on the specific requirements of the patient and the complexity of the issues being resolved.
4. Are there any additional costs involved?
Yes, aside from session costs, patients may incur costs for prescriptions, lab work, and extra testing or therapy, depending upon their unique situation.
5. What should I do if I can't manage private psychiatric services?
Options include seeking psychiatrists who offer sliding scale costs, exploring neighborhood mental health centers, or discussing financial issues with prospective psychiatrists who may provide alternative arrangements.
